: DTC P1571: BRAKE ON/OFF SWITCH, BRAKE CANCEL SWITCH MALFUNCTION
G240073t15 : CHECK THE POWER SUPPLY TO THE BRAKE CANCEL SWITCH
1. Disconnect the brake cancel switch electrical connector, CR77.
2. Turn the ignition switch to the ON position.
3. Measure the voltage between CR77, pin 01 (WG) and GROUND.
- Is the voltage greater than 10 volts?
-> Yes
-> No
REPAIR the circuit between the brake cancel switch and battery. This circuit includes the passenger junction fuse box, (fuse 01). CLEAR the DTC. TEST the system for normal operation.
G240073t20 : CHECK THE BRAKE CANCEL SWITCH TO ECM CIRCUIT FOR HIGH RESISTANCE
1. Turn the ignition switch to the OFF position.
2. Disconnect the battery negative terminal.
3. Measure the resistance between CR77, pin 02 (U) and PI01, pin 09 (U).
- Is the resistance greater than 5 ohms?
-> Yes
REPAIR the high resistance circuit. CLEAR the DTC. TEST the system for normal operation.
-> No
G240073t16 : CHECK THE BRAKE CANCEL SWITCH TO ECM CIRCUIT FOR SHORT TO B+
1. Reconnect the battery negative terminal.
2. Measure the voltage between CR77, pin 02 (U) and GROUND.
- Is the voltage greater than 3 volts?
-> Yes
REPAIR the short circuit. CLEAR the DTC. TEST the system for normal operation.
-> No
G240073t21 : CHECK THE BRAKE CANCEL SWITCH TO ECM CIRCUIT FOR SHORT TO GROUND
1. Measure the resistance between CR77, pin 02 (U) and GROUND.
- Is the resistance less than 10,000 ohms?
-> Yes
REPAIR the short circuit. CLEAR the DTC. TEST the system for normal operation.
-> No
INSTALL a new brake switch assembly. CLEAR the DTC. TEST the system for normal operation.
